What is a PhD in Statistics?

A PhD in Statistics is the highest academic degree in the field of Statistics. Unlike a master's programme, the focus is not only on studying existing statistical methods. The main purpose is to produce original research that contributes something new to the subject.

A research scholar may work on areas such as statistical inference, probability, Bayesian statistics, time-series analysis, biostatistics, statistical computing, econometrics, machine learning or applied statistics.

The programme normally includes:

Research methodology Advanced Statistics coursework Literature review Research proposal development Data collection and analysis Statistical modelling Research publications Seminars and presentations Thesis writing and defence

UGC regulations specify a minimum PhD duration of three years including coursework, with a normal maximum of six years; institutions may provide additional time under the conditions specified in the regulations.

PhD in Statistics Eligibility

The PhD in Statistics Eligibility Criteria may differ from university to university. Generally, applicants have to have a post-graduate qualification in Statistics, Applied Statistics, Mathematics, Data Science, or another closely related discipline. Certain universities may also consider applicants having a 4-year undergraduate degree as per the UGC norms.

  • Master’s Degree: Candidates generally need to hold a relevant Master’s degree along with the requisite minimum 55% marks as per the guidelines of the university.
  • Bachelor’s Degree of 4 Years Duration: The candidate holding a 4 year/8 semesters bachelor’s degree with 75% or more marks may be eligible for PhD programme admission without holding a Master’s degree. 5% relaxation would be made in case of SC/ST/OBC (non-creamy layer), Differently-Abled, EWS and other eligible categories.
  • Entrance Test: As per the admission policy of the concerned university, applicants can get admitted through the University level PhD Entrance Exam or through the national level examinations/fellowship viz., UGC-NET, UGC-CSIR NET, GATE etc.
  • Viva-Voce/Interview: The shortlisted applicants will need to appear for a viva-voce/interview, where their research interest, subject knowledge and research area may be evaluated.
  • Categories of UGC-NET: The current categories of UGC-NET include JRF + Assistant Professor, Assistant Professor + PhD Admission and PhD Admission only. The admission route depends on the university and the category of the applicant in the NET.
  • Weightage of Selection: For the applicants who are selected through the HEI conducted PhD Entrance Exam, the UGC framework provides a weightage of 70% to the entrance test and 30% to viva-voce/interview.

PhD in Statistics Admission Process

The admission process for a PhD in Statistics can vary between universities. However, most universities adopt a mixture of application, entrance, research proposal, and interview processes.

  • Step 1: Eligibility – The first step to PhD admission is to ensure that one meets the eligibility criteria set by the university. This will include postgraduate qualification, grades, specialization, and any other requirements stated in the university prospectus.
  • Step 2: Research Area Selection – The candidate should identify their area of study based on their interests and research considerations. Statistical Inference, Probability Theory, Biostatistics, Bayesian Statistics, Time-Series Analysis, Econometrics, Statistical Computing, Data Science, and Applied Statistics are some of the areas to consider.
  • Step 3: Application Form – The application form must be completed online by the official website of the university. In addition, the candidate is required to attach their documents in response to the form.
  • Step 4: Entrance Exam – The university may conduct its own PhD entrance examination. The exam may focus on research methodology, research aptitude, Statistics subject knowledge, probability, statistical inference, and related areas, depending on the university's admission pattern.
  • Step 5: Research Proposal, and Interview – Short-listed candidates would be asked to submit research proposals for their ideas prior to the interview process. Possible areas of questioning by the panel may include research question, methodology, subject matter expertise, research interest, and anticipated outcome.
  • Step 6: Selection Process – Finally, the university may consider their entrance examination result, academic record, research proposal, interview, and availability of supervisors during the selection process.

PhD in Statistics Duration

A PhD generally requires at least three years, including coursework, under the applicable UGC framework. The maximum duration and provisions for extension or re-registration are subject to the applicable regulations and university rules.

The programme usually involves:

StageApproximate Time
Coursework6–12 months
Literature Review3–6 months
Research Proposal2–4 months
Data Collection & Research1–3 years
Data Analysis6–12 months
Thesis Writing4–12 months
Evaluation & Viva2–4 months

The timeline may vary depending on the university, research area, a chosen method of supervision, data availability, and many other factors.

PhD in Statistics Fees in India

The fee structure of PhD in Statistics varies depending on which Indian university you study in. Even though most government-run universities offer the course with heavily subsidized fees, private universities usually have high fees.

Approximate Fee Pattern

University TypeApprox. Academic Fee
Central/Government Universities₹5,000–₹50,000+ per year
State Universities₹10,000–₹60,000+ per year
Deemed Universities₹40,000–₹1.5 lakh+ per year
Private Universities₹50,000–₹2 lakh+ per year

This is just a range and not an absolute fee. Students might also be required to pay for registration fees, exam fees, laboratory fees, library fees, thesis evaluation fees, and other institutional fees.

Scholarships and Fellowships for PhD in Statistics

PhD scholars may receive financial support through fellowships, university scholarships, research assistantships or funded research projects. Availability depends on eligibility, selection and the rules of the institution or fellowship scheme.

  • UGC-JRF: Candidates who qualify for the applicable UGC-JRF fellowship may receive financial support subject to the fellowship's eligibility conditions and terms. The current UGC information lists ₹37,000 per month for the first two years and ₹42,000 per month for the remaining period.
  • University Scholarships: Some universities provide their own scholarships, fee concessions or research support.
  • Research Project Funding: Students engaged in funded research projects might be entitled to financial support depending on the project and institution.

Candidates are advised to consult the latest fellowship notification prior to applying as the amount of financial support, eligibility and duration might be subject to changes.

Is PhD in Statistics Worth It?

Whether a PhD in Statistics is worth it depends mainly on your career goal.

A PhD can make sense if you want to:

  • Build a career in university teaching and research
  • Work on advanced statistical methodology
  • Enter specialised research roles
  • Develop expertise in biostatistics, econometrics or data science
  • Pursue postdoctoral research
  • Work on long-term quantitative research projects

It may not be necessary if your immediate goal is only to enter general data analytics or business analytics, where a master's degree and practical skills may be sufficient for many roles.

The decision should therefore be based on your career objective, research interest, financial situation, preferred work environment and willingness to spend several years on specialised research.

Part-Time PhD in Statistics

Part-time PhD programmes can be useful for working professionals, but availability depends on the university.

UGC regulations permit part-time PhD programmes when the applicable conditions are fulfilled. A candidate employed elsewhere generally needs a No Objection Certificate (NOC) confirming that the employer permits the candidate to pursue doctoral research and can provide the required time for coursework and research.

However, UGC regulations state that Central or State Government HEIs/research institutions cannot conduct PhD programmes through distance or online mode.

Therefore, candidates should distinguish between part-time PhD and an online/distance PhD.
